Copy of a letter probably to Clive in support of Messrs Wilding and Petrie from their brother officers of the 1st Brigade. The list is headed by Thomas Goddard.
Scope & Content:
Protesting at the arrest of Messrs. Wilding and Petrie on suspicion of fomenting the officers' mutiny.
Unsigned letter, possibly a draft, to an unnamed recipient.
Scope & Content:
The letter is probably in John Call's handwriting and may be addressed to a member of the Court of Directors. The author gives his opinion as to the Directors' policies concerning India.
